Frequently Asked Questions About Assisted Living Facilities in Grandview, MO
What services are typically offered in assisted living facilities in Grandview, MO?
Assisted living facilities in Grandview, MO provide a range of services to support residents' well-being. These services often include assistance with activities of daily living (ADLs) such as bathing, dressing, grooming, and mobility. Medication management ensures that residents take their prescribed medications correctly. Meal preparation ensures regular, nutritious meals. Housekeeping and laundry services maintain a clean living environment. Transportation services help residents access medical appointments and community activities. Social activities, including events, outings, and recreational programs, promote social engagement and mental stimulation. Some facilities may offer specialized care for residents with specific medical conditions.
How much does assisted living cost on average in Grandview, MO?
The cost of assisted living in Grandview, MO varies depending on several factors. The primary factors include the level of care needed, the size and type of living space chosen (e.g., studio, one-bedroom), and the location of the facility within Grandview, MO. On average, you can expect to pay between $3,000 and $5,000 per month for assisted living in this area. However, it's crucial to inquire about the specific pricing structure of individual facilities and whether there are additional fees or services not included in the base cost. Pricing may also be influenced by the amenities and services offered by each facility.

Do assisted living facilities in Grandview, MO offer memory care services for residents with Alzheimer's or dementia?
Yes, some assisted living facilities provide specialized memory care services in Grandview to support residents with Alzheimer's disease or other forms of dementia. Memory care units within these facilities are designed to meet the unique needs of individuals with memory-related conditions. These units often have staff members trained in dementia care and secure environments to prevent wandering. The care provided in memory care units focuses on maintaining a structured routine, cognitive stimulation, and personalized attention to ensure the safety and well-being of residents with memory impairments. Families seeking memory care services should inquire with individual facilities to confirm the availability and specific offerings of memory care programs.
What is the difference between assisted living and nursing homes in Grandview, MO?
Assisted living facilities in Grandview, MO are designed for individuals who require assistance with daily activities but do not need full-time medical care. These facilities offer a supportive and homelike environment, with services such as help with bathing, dressing, and medication management. Nursing homes, on the other hand, provide more extensive medical care and are suitable for individuals with complex medical needs or those requiring 24/7 skilled nursing care. Nursing homes have licensed nurses on staff and are equipped to handle severe health conditions, whereas assisted living primarily focuses on assistance with daily living tasks.
